It indicates that a malfunction has been detected with the #2 knock sensor or its circuit. The knock sensormonitors engine "knock"—this indicates that the engine is experiencing unusual combustion in the form of detonation or pre-ignition.Knock Sensor Circuit High Input (Bank 1) Possible Causes: Knock sensor signal circuit is open. Knock sensor signal circuit is shorted to VREF or system power. Knock sensor is damaged or has failed. Trouble Code: P0420. The knock sensors should read about 550K Ohms... this bypass is simply putting a resistor in place of the knock sensors to "fool" the ECU self test at start-up. One member of a another forum tried this on his Q45, and it did stop the code. ….

The knock sensor on the 2003 nissan xterra is located on the engine block, cylinder head or intake manifold, all of which are under the hood and in the same general area.All the sensor does is detect the knock in the engine and actively adjust timing to correct the knock. If the knock is too extreme for the sensor to correct it throws a code. It is triggered when the powertrain control module (PCM) detects very low voltage readings from your vehicle's primary knock sensor circuit. Take note that the voltage value may vary depending on your vehicle's make and model.
